- Cream of tartar is a white powder sometimes used in baking. (It's what separates a tangy, chewy snickerdoodle from an ordinary cinnamon-coated sugar cookie. The acid in the cream of tartar gives snickerdoodles their distinctive tangy flavor, and the chew happens because cream of tartar prevents sugar in the cookie dough from crystalizing into crunchiness.
